January 13, 2022 - AIDA-America, Dayton, Ohio, introduced the newly designed NSX mechanical stamping press. This 110-metric ton, unitized frame press, runs at speeds of 120 to 300 SPM with a stroke of 65 mm. Locally engineered at AIDA-America, the NSX features a low deflection, one-piece frame and a low deflection cast iron slide. Accuracy and consistent high-volume production are assured using zero clearance roller type slide guides and counter rotating eccentric shafts. Press and die integrity are preserved with the inclusion of hydraulic overload protection. The press’s floor mount design, intended to be paired with isolation mounts, as well as choice of plug and play Wintriss, Link, or Rockwell Allen-Bradley controls provide ease of installation. Eight programmable limit switch channels are standard. The automotive, appliance, hardware, consumer goods markets, and beyond will benefit from the applications of this press system.